概括
这项研究揭示了大脑中行走准备和执行的独特神经编码. 背中状体在编码准备方面表现出色,而运动皮质和背侧状体则更好地代表运动期间的四肢运动.

背景情况:
- 皮层和条状回路对于运动控制至关重要,它们表现出类似的神经动态.
- 直接比较这些电路如何编码运动器的准备和执行是有限的.
研究的目的:
- 为了对比小鼠初级运动皮质,中间前额叶皮质,背侧条纹体和背中间条纹体中的神经编码特性.
- 为了研究自动步行机动准备和性能的编码.
主要方法:
- 在清醒,在露天运动期间表现的小鼠的电生理学记录.
- 人口级神经活动分析来解码行为状态.
- 在不同大脑区域和行为时代的解码精度的比较.
主要成果:
- 这四个大脑区域都显示了在运动准备和执行过程中活跃的细胞.
- 背中条体在编码步行前的准备期方面表现出更高的准确性.
- 主要运动皮质和背侧条纹体在步行时编码四肢动力学方面表现出更高的准确性.
结论:
- 皮层和条形电路使用互补的编码方案来准备和执行机动运动.
- 有不同的区域专业化存在,用于编码不同方面的机动.
- 这为运动控制和规划的神经基础提供了洞察力.

Motor and Sensory Areas of the Cortex
6.8K
The cerebral cortex, the brain's outermost layer, is pivotal in processing complex cognitive tasks, emotions, and various sensory inputs and executing voluntary motor activities. This intricate structure is divided into three primary functional areas: the motor areas, sensory areas, and association areas.
Motor Areas
The motor areas located in the frontal lobe are central to controlling voluntary movements. This region is further subdivided into the primary motor cortex and the premotor cortex....

Direct Motor Pathways
4.1K
The direct motor pathways, also known as the pyramidal tracts, are a group of neural pathways that originate in the brain and descend through the spinal cord. They control the voluntary movement of the body. There are two major direct motor pathways: the corticospinal and the corticobulbar tracts.
The corticospinal tract is responsible for the voluntary movement of the limbs and trunk. It originates in the cerebral cortex of the brain and descends through the cerebrum's internal capsule and...

Association Areas of the Cortex
8.7K
Association areas are regions of the cerebral cortex that do not have a specific sensory or motor function. Instead, they integrate and interpret information from various sources to enable higher cognitive processes such as memory, learning, and decision-making. Some key association areas include the following:
Prefrontal Association Area: This area is located in the frontal lobe and is involved in planning, decision-making, and moderating social behavior. It connects with primary motor areas,...
